#54e89d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#54e89d is composed of 32.9% red, 91%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.3%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 149.6 degrees, a saturation of 76.3% and a lightness of 62%. #54e89d color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ffff with #00d13b.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

#54e89d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#54e89d has RGB values of R:84, G:232, B:157 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0, Y:0.32,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 5564573.

Shades and Tints of #54e89d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000201 is the darkest color, while #f0fdf6 is the lightest one.
